Transaction 93508ff20ea64cb51f0463c3d01d5c59f202486c76d158fec4259a5776e7f0be
1 Input
1 Output
-
93508ff20ea64cb51f0463c3d01d5c59f202486c76d158fec4259a5776e7f0be:0
- value
- 103125663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b374cbee148dacd2c380e2bb6b0280bdcc39146 OP_EQUAL
- address
- 37683A8wovfZtYMcBrmX23EBo77LUaEXta